Routine Cleansing Protocols for Medical Gadget



Keeping a regular for cleansing clinical devices is important for guaranteeing their safety and efficiency. Beginning by recognizing the certain cleansing demands for each and every tool, as some may require special remedies or methods. Routinely clean down surfaces with authorized anti-bacterials, particularly after each use, to get rid of damaging microorganisms.


Do not neglect to examine manufacturer guidelines, as they provide important guidelines on correct cleaning methods. For reusable gadgets, ensure you adhere to protocols for sterilization, as this is crucial for patient safety.


Document your cleansing routine and any upkeep executed; this produces a dependable document that can assist in audits or evaluations. By sticking to these cleaning methods, you'll assist extend the life expectancy of your medical tools and maintain a safe setting for people.

Proper Storage Space Solutions to stop Damages



Reliable storage options can considerably lengthen the life of your clinical tools. Usage shelving systems or closets that are developed for medical products, making certain each thing has actually a designated area.


When saving tools, keep it in its initial packaging whenever possible. Label storage space areas clearly, so you can conveniently locate what you require without searching through boxes.


Additionally, stay clear of congestion shelves; offer each piece adequate room to avoid unexpected falls or damage. Frequently examine your storage space arrangement and make adjustments as required to keep an organized, effective environment for your medical devices.

What Are the Signs That Equipment Requirements Repair?



You'll observe signs like unusual noises, error messages, reduced efficiency, or noticeable wear. If tools operates inconsistently or breakdowns during usage, it's necessary to resolve these problems promptly to guarantee safety and efficiency.


Just how Typically Should I Replace Clinical Devices?



You need to replace clinical equipment based on producer suggestions, use frequency, and problem. Regularly examine for damage, and do not check my reference be reluctant to upgrade if performance decreases or security becomes a worry.


Can I Use Common Cleansing Products on Medical Gadgets?



You shouldn't utilize generic cleaning items on clinical tools. They might include extreme chemicals that can damage tools or compromise safety. Instead, adhere to advised cleansing remedies specifically developed for your clinical equipment to guarantee proper treatment.


What Should I Do in Case of Equipment Breakdown?



If your tools malfunctions, first transform it off and unplug it. Look for apparent problems, after that seek advice from the individual guidebook or get in touch with technological support. Do not attempt fixings unless you're trained; security's your concern.


Are There Specific Certifications for Clinical Devices Maintenance Professionals?



Yes, there specify certifications for clinical devices upkeep professionals. You ought to look for accreditations like CBET or CRES, which demonstrate proficiency in troubleshooting, repairing, and preserving clinical gadgets, making certain safety and performance in healthcare settings.
